Another First Sunday has come and gone.  It brought us a fun day of racing and some beautiful weather.  The garage door was open, it was a pleasant day.  First up, the Slot.it C class:

Slot.It C Class
1.  Monte Saager - 45.7 laps
2.  Tracy Flood - 44.2
3.  Thomas Flood - 44.0
4.  Greg Petrolati - 43.6
5.  Al Christensen - 43.0
6.  Jeff Fields - 42.9
7.  Mitch Brooks - 42.8
8.  Amy Fields - 40.5
9.  Victoria Saager - 40.2

For our second set we tried something new and after a false start or two while Monte got the system set we had a good time.  We scored it as two different sets since as the track seemed to warm up traction seemed to improve for the second set.

Digital IROC - Carrera Porsche 917's and Porsche 917/30's.
First Set
1.  Jeff  Fields - 144 laps
2.  Al Christensen - 141
2.  Mitch Brooks - 141
4.  Greg Petrolati - 140

Second Set
1.  Monte Saager - 160 laps
2.  Tracy Flood - 158
3.  Thomas Flood - 149
4.  Victoria Saager - 142

Thanks to all that made it out, I really enjoy the digital action.  And only a few parts to glue back on.  smile
